Donald Maher Presents Stonewall: 50 Years & Beyond

Celebrate the 50th Anniversary of the Stonewall Riots with Reading Pride Celebration & Berks History Center! Enjoy a special reception and history program at the Berks History Center museum.

“I know where we’re going, cause I know where I’ve been”

- Advertisement -

Donald Maher, a Berks County resident for the past 16 years has deep NYC/Brooklyn roots, and reflects on the 50th Anniversary of the 1969 Stonewall Uprising.

Mr. Maher take guests through Stonewall related and his personal history, while speaking of his activism in behalf of the LGBTQ and other communities, and encouraging all in their own activism and volunteer efforts throughout our community.
